Summary
The Applications Engineer, Polymer Pumps is responsible for identifying and understanding complex applications to develop solutions which best meet the customer's needs. They bridge the gap between sales, development, service and customers by offering unique perspectives and deep understanding of mechanics, polymer science, and operational goals.
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ES
- Maintain expert level of product and application knowledge
- Collaborate with customers and internal teams on project application engineering and project management including quoting, configuring customer systems, and managing project timelines and communication
- Partner with other teams, including engineering, service, quality, and supply chain, to drive project technical success
- Resolve internal and external technical support requests or issues related to product selection, application, specification, installation, etc.
- Support the resolution of infield customer complaints via process optimization or new technology implementation
- Listen, understand and convey customer requirements to internal teams
- Support new product development and existing product improvement projects
- Evaluate and recommend new equipment and technologies to enhance existing processes
- Develop tools and/or guidelines to support internal teams' ability to identify and correctly address design risks for complex applications
- Plan and/or facilitate technical training for customers from C-suit to operators to support customer education and outside sales
- Initiate, plan, and support execution of customer driven or investigative lab trials
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ree in related engineering field (Mechanical, Chemical, Polymer), or an Associate Degree in Engineering with 7 years relevant work experience in a technical discipline in lieu of a four-year degree
- Excellent verbal and written communication skills
- Project Management experience with external customers
- Experience in the use of CAD software, preferably SolidWorks
- Understanding of manufacturing processes including but not limited to: machining, welding, hard facing/cladding/coating, heat treating
- Mechanical or electrical design background
- Proficiency with CRM/Database tools
- Skilled in use of Microsoft Office software, especially Power point, Word and Excel
- Able and willing to travel 25% or more, especially during first year of training
